Episode Synopsis


Epidemiologist and WHO Adviser Professor Mary-Louise McLaws speaks in-depth about Victoria's current coronavirus outbreak and fourth lockdown, as well as the urgent drive to get vaccinated. Mary-Louise talks about how we’re progressing and how long the lockdown might last, plus what policies need to be put in place now and in the future to prevent this from happening again. Historian Dr Emma Shortis, from the RMIT's EU Centre of Excellence, returns to talk about the latest in U.S. politics.
